A Single Dose Pharmacokinetic (PK) and Safety Study of GSK2838232 With and Without Ritonavir (RTV)...

InfectionHuman Immunodeficiency Virus

This study investigates the safety, tolerability and PKs of GSK2838232 with and without Ritonavir, and to evaluate different formulations of GSK2838232 in healthy subjects. This study will evaluate higher single and RTV boosted doses to support continued clinical development of GSK2838232 at clinically relevant doses, and subsequently in those infected with HIV in a dose ranging phase 2 study. The study is conducted in 2 parts: Part A and Part B, study Part A and Part B may be conducted in parallel. Approximately 20 healthy subjects will be enrolled into the study, 8 in Part A and 12 in Part B. Part A is a double-blind, randomized, placebo-controlled, 4-period, single dose escalation design. Subjects will be randomized 3:1 to receive GSK2838232 or placebo. Subjects randomized to placebo will receive placebo in all four periods. Following completion of Period 2 PK assessments at 96hr post-dose, subjects will begin daily dosing of RTV 100mg for a total of 26 days. Part B is a randomized, open-label, unbalanced, 3-period, cross-over design; subjects will be randomized 1:1 to each sequence. The relative bioavailability of single 100mg doses of powder in a bottle (PIB) active pharmaceutical ingredient (API) of GSK2838232 versus PIB spray-dried dispersion (SDD) will be assessed. A single dose of GSK2838232 will co-administered on the 10th day of RTV dosing; RTV dosing will continue for an additional 4 days (total of 14 days). Subjects will have a screening visit within 30 days prior to first dose and a follow-up visit 7-14 days after the last dose.

Liver Transplantation in Patients With Hepatitis C Virus (HCV) and Human Immunodeficiency Virus...

HIV InfectionsHepatitis C

To show the feasibility of liver transplantation in HCV-HIV coinfected patients. To study the two-year survival after transplantation, the interaction between HCV and HIV after transplantation, the influence of HIV on HCV recurrence after transplantation, the interaction between immunosuppressive and antiretroviral drugs in particular anti-proteases, immunological follow-up and quality of life of these patients

COMO: Cognition Study With HIV+ Patients (CTNPT 015)

HIV - Human Immunodeficiency VirusCognitive Symptoms

The purpose of this study is to contribute evidence towards the potential to improve cognition in HIV+ individuals experiencing cognitive decline through personalized change in antiretroviral (ARV) medication. To that end, following a comprehensive evaluation to identify confounding clinical conditions, study participants will undergo a lumbar puncture to: (i) measure viral load (at 2 copies/ml); (ii) identify Cerebrospinal Fluid (CSF) genotype and tropism; and (iii) measure concentration of antiretroviral agents. When indicated from the CSF analysis, a personalized change in ARV will be implemented. Cognition will be measured in all at study entry and 6 months later.

Point of Care Tests to Identify Opportunistic Infections in Advanced HIV Patients in Mexico City...

Acquired Immunodeficiency SyndromeHistoplasmosis AIDS2 more

In Mexico City, the main cause of mortality among people living with HIV (PLHIV) continues to be opportunistic infections (OIs). Early detection of OIs allows their timely treatment and improves their prognosis. The use of rapid diagnostic tests (RDT) based on antigens of the most frequent causative agents of OIs allows adequate screening of these patients and facilitates decision making at the point of care. Unfortunately, these studies are not widely available in the different PLHIV care centers in the CDMX. We will conduct an open-label, non-inferiority uncontrolled clinical trial to investigate the diagnostic performance of urinary lipoarabinomannan, urinary Histoplasma antigen and serum Cryptococcus antigen in patients presenting for care with advanced HIV in CDMX, supported by rapid cluster of differentiation 4 (CD4) testing with lateral flow technology. Four referral hospitals will participate over 12 months. All patients with diagnosed HIV disease and suspected advanced disease presenting for care at participating centers will be included in the study. An inventory of approximately 1000 RDT will be obtained and distributed among the participating sites. A study coordinator will be hired and will visit each site once a week to collect the study variables and follow up on the included patients. The primary outcome of the study will be the percentage of patients with advanced disease who present with diagnoses made by RDT compared to historical controls of patients diagnosed with OI in 2022 at participating centers by conventional methods. Secondary outcomes will be time to initiation of antiretroviral therapy (ART), time to initiation of OI treatment, and 30-day mortality after HIV diagnosis.

Can Undetectable (Viral Load) = Untransmissible (Virus) Change the Life Course of Adolescents Living...

HIV/AIDS

The scientific breakthrough related to Undetectable (viral load) = Untransmissible (virus) has had a major impact on motivation to take up and adhere to antiretroviral therapy among people living with HIV all over the world. The aim of the study is to work with MoHCC and other stakeholders to explore whether routine VL testing using DBS can provide sufficiently robust evidence of 'undetectability' to support introduction of U=U messaging in ALHIV. The study will provide scientific evidence on whether routine VL testing using DBS as available in LIC can provide sufficiently robust evidence of 'undetectability' and on the variability of an individual's virological response over 12 months. It will provide contextually orientated evidence to inform U=U messaging which has the potential to change the motivation of ALHIV to engage with their treatment and care.It will also explore responsible ways to disseminate this message to ALHIV living in Zimbabwe, and across the Southern African region.

The Safety and Effectiveness of Ribavirin in the Early Stages of HIV-Infection

HIV Infections

The objective of this clinical trial is to determine whether long-term oral dosage of ribavirin delays development of symptomatic HIV disease in HIV antibody positive subjects who are completely asymptomatic (CDC classification group II), who have only the lymphadenopathy syndrome (CDC classification group III), or who have clinical symptoms but not severe HIV disease as defined by CDC classification, and whether the dosage regimen is safe and tolerable in these subjects.

HIV Drug Switch Followed by HCV Therapy in HIV-HCV Co-Infection

Human Immunodeficiency VirusHepatitis C1 more

This is an prospective open label pilot study conducted over 32 weeks. A total of 25 eligible participants who are infected with HCV and HIV will be recruited from 2 Canadian HIV Trials Network (CTN) sites (Ottawa Hospital Research Institute and McGill University Health Centre) This study is investigating the effectiveness of a combination of Elvitegravir/Cobicistat/Emtricitabine/ Tenofovir Alafenamide Single Tablet Regimen (E/C/F/TAF STR) for HIV treatment and Harvoni for HCV treatment. This study will assess the effect that the study drug has on the metabolism of sugar, the changes in fat in the bloodstream, and other metabolic changes. Metabolism is the process your body uses to get or make energy from the food you eat. This study may provide information on the impact of liver fibrosis (scarring of liver tissues) on metabolic changes before, during and after HCV antiviral therapy. Drug-drug interactions (DDI) between E/C/F/TAF and LPV-SOF have been well evaluated and no clinically significant interactions have been identified. A switch to E/C/F/TAF in the context of LPV-SOF HCV antiviral treatment preparation may be particularly beneficial because of its: favorable side effect profile once daily STR formulation known DDI profile with LPV-SOF neutral effect on liver fibrosis improved kidney and bone safety profile with the use of TAF Conduct of this study is justified as it: Assesses a minimal pill count and dosing frequency strategy of co-treatment of HIV and HCV using well tolerated medications with an excellent safety profile and known DDI profile. Provides additional safety data for TAF in the HIV-HCV co-infected population. Quantifies adherence and identifies obstacles to full adherence in this population. There is a paucity of data related to DAA adherence in licensing studies. Provides real-world safety and efficacy data to support the public funding for LPV-SOF DAA therapy in HIV-HCV co-infected populations. Provides preliminary data on the immunologic and metabolic consequences of HCV clearance in HIV-HCV co-infection As a pilot study, the information gathered will inform the feasibility of future clinical trials evaluating novel treatment strategies for HIV-HCV co-infected patients.
